How to Make Strawberry Lasagna
Now that you have all your ingredients ready, let’s dive into the fun part—making this Strawberry Lasagna!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a stunning dessert that’s sure to impress.
Step 1: Prepare the Crust
Start by combining the crushed graham crackers, granulated sugar, and melted butter in a mixing bowl. Stir until everything is well mixed and resembles wet sand.
Then, press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ish. Make sure it’s even, so every bite has that delicious crunch.
Once you’ve got it all pressed down, pop the dish into the refrigerator to chill for about 30 minutes. This helps the crust set up nicely!
Step 2: Prepare the Filling
Next, it’s time to whip up the filling! In a large bowl, beat the heavy whipping cream until stiff peaks form. This means when you lift the beaters, the cream should hold its shape and not droop.
In another bowl, mix the softened cream cheese with powdered sugar and vanilla extract until smooth.
Now, g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ture. This step is crucial for achieving that light and fluffy texture that makes this dessert so delightful!
Step 3: Assemble the Lasagna
Now comes the fun part—assembling your Strawberry Lasagna! Start by spreading half of the cream cheese mixture over the chilled crust.
Next, layer half of the chopped strawberries on top. If you’re using strawberry jam, drizzle half of it over the strawberries for an extra burst of flavor.
This combination of creamy and fruity layers is what makes this dessert so irresistible!
Step 4: Repeat Layers
Time to repeat those delicious layers! Spread the remaining cream cheese mixture over the strawberries, making sure it’s even.
Then, add the rest of the chopped strawberries on top. Drizzle with the remaining strawberry jam if you like.
This layering technique not only looks beautiful but also ensures every slice is packed with flavor!
Step 5: Chill and Serve
Cover your Strawberry Lasagna with plastic wrap and refrigerate it for at least 4 hours, or even better, overnight. This chilling time allows all the flavors to meld together beautifully.
When you’re ready to serve, slice it into squares and enjoy this refreshing dessert chilled.

Tips for Success
- Use fresh, ripe strawberries for the best flavor and sweetness.
- Chill the crust long enough to ensure it holds together when sliced.
- Don’t skip the stiff peaks when whipping the cream; it’s key for a fluffy filling.
- For a fun twist, try adding a layer of sliced bananas or blueberries.
- Make it a day ahead for the flavors to develop even more!

Variations
- Chocolate Strawberry Lasagna: Add a layer of chocolate pudding between the cream cheese and strawberries for a decadent twist.
- Gluten-Free Option: Substitute graham crackers with gluten-free cookies or crushed nuts for the crust.
- Vegan Version: Use coconut cream instead of heavy whipping cream and a dairy-free cream cheese alternative.
- Berry Medley: Mix in other berries like blueberries or raspberries for a colorful and flavorful variation.
- Nutty Crunch: Add chopped nuts like almonds or pecans to the crust for an extra crunch and flavor.

FAQs about Strawberry Lasagna
As you embark on your Strawberry Lasagna journey, you might have a few questions. Here are some common queries I’ve encountered, along with helpful answers to guide you along the way!
Can I use frozen strawberries instead of fresh?
Absolutely! While fresh strawberries are ideal for flavor, frozen strawberries can work in a pinch. Just make sure to thaw and drain them well to avoid excess moisture in your dessert.
How long can I store Strawberry Lasagna?
This delightful dessert can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Just cover it tightly with plastic wrap to keep it fresh. However, I recommend enjoying it within the first couple of days for the best taste and texture.
Can I make Strawberry Lasagna ahead of time?
Yes! In fact, making it a day ahead is a great idea. The flavors meld beautifully overnight, making each bite even more delicious. Just remember to keep it chilled until you’re ready to serve!
What can I substitute for cream cheese?
If you’re looking for a lighter option, you can use Greek yogurt or a dairy-free cream cheese alternative. Both will give you a creamy texture while adding a unique twist to your Strawberry Lasagna.

Ingredients
- 1 package (9 oz) graham crackers, crushed
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 cups heavy whipping cream
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 cups fresh strawberries, chopped
- 2 tablespoons strawberry jam (optional)
- 1/4 cup fresh mint leaves, chopped (optional, for garnish)
Instructions
- Prepare the crust: Combine crushed graham crackers, granulated sugar, and melted butter in a bowl. Press mixture into the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ish. Chill in the refrigerator.
- Prepare the filling: Beat heavy whipping cream until stiff peaks form. In a separate bowl, beat cream cheese with powdered sugar and vanilla extract until smooth. Fold in whipped cream.
- Assemble the lasagna: Spread half of the cream cheese mixture over the crust. Layer half of the chopped strawberries and drizzle half of the strawberry jam (optional) on top.
- Repeat layers: Add the remaining cream cheese mixture, then layer the remaining strawberries and drizzle with the rest of the strawberry jam.
- Chill and serve: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ight. Slice and serve chilled.
Notes
- For a more intense strawberry flavor, use fresh strawberries that are in season.
- Mint leaves can be used as a garnish for added freshness.
